Flow Max is designed for both black water (toilet) tanks and grey water (sink and shower drain) tanks in RVs, travel trailers, fifth wheels, motorhomes, and boats. Add it directly to the toilet bowl or drain before use so it coats the tank walls and begins working immediately.
Traditional holding tank treatments containing formaldehyde are banned or restricted at many state parks and campgrounds due to environmental impact on sewage processing systems. Flow Max contains no formaldehyde, making it universally accepted at campgrounds and marinas across the USA. You don't have to check signs at each dump station before treatment.
Pour the recommended amount of Flow Max directly into the toilet bowl and flush, or pour into a grey tank drain. The liquid coats tank walls and goes to work immediately. Reapply at the start of each trip or after each dump as part of a regular maintenance routine.
